78.80 percent of the population in 40914 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 67.09 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 9.81 percent of the residents in 40914 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.93 members with about 1.50 cars available per household.
An estimate of 95.75 percent of the residents in 40914 has some form of health insurance. 85.19 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 13.35 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 40914 would have to travel an average of 10.96 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Manchester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 40914, Big Creek, Kentucky.

As of , an estimate of 824 residents live in 40914 with a median age of 30.7 years. 31.31 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 13.83 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 25.61 percent of the residents in 40914 is currently married, and 22.85 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 40914 is $2,057.33.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 40914 is approximately $462. The median household spends about 22.46 percent of their income on housing.
